Abstract EN

Few rejuvenation and antiaging markers are used to evaluate food supplements.

We measured three markers in peripheral blood to evaluate the antiaging effects of a food supplement containing placental extract.

Samples were evaluated for CD34+ cells, insulin-like growth factor 1 (IGF1), and telomerase activity, which are all markers related to aging.

To control the quality of this food supplement, five active components were monitored.

In total, we examined 44 individuals who took the food supplement from 1.2 months to 23 months; the average number of CD34+ cells was almost 6-fold higher in the experimental group compared with the control group.

Food supplement intake did not change serum IGF1 levels significantly.

Finally, the average telomerase activity was 30% higher in the subjects taking this food supplement.

In summary, our results suggest that the placental extract in the food supplement might contribute to rejuvenation and antiaging.
